Product Details

Overview

The HIMA F8203 is a remote I/O communication module specifically designed for HIMatrix safety systems. It provides reliable handling of safety-related digital inputs and ensures secure data exchange for safety-critical automation applications. Compact and robust, this module supports SIL 3 certified systems for high-integrity operations.

Technical Specifications

  • Manufacturer: HIMA

  • Model Number: F8203

  • Product Type: Remote I/O Module

  • Input Type: Safety-related digital inputs

  • Communication Protocol: SafeEthernet

  • Operating Voltage: 24 V DC

  • Operating Temperature Range: -20°C to +60°C

  • Storage Temperature Range: -40°C to +85°C

  • Dimensions: 120 × 80 × 35 mm

  • Weight: 0.3 kg

  • Certifications: IEC 61508 compliant, SIL 3 certified

  • Mounting Type: DIN rail or panel mount compatible

FAQ

Q: What is the primary function of the HIMA F8203?
A: It serves as a remote I/O module for safe digital input processing within HIMatrix safety systems.

Q: What communication protocol does it use?
A: The F8203 communicates via SafeEthernet, ensuring secure and reliable data transfer.

Q: Can it operate in harsh environments?
A: Yes, the module is rated for -20°C to +60°C and is SIL 3 certified for industrial safety applications.
